The SGM Global Summit (RE-Union) is a bi-annual gathering of the founders and entrepreneurs behind member organisations of the Social Gastronomy Movement. More than just a meeting, it is a space to reconnect, reflect, and reignite the spirit that drives our shared mission.
For long-standing members, the RE-Union offers a chance to rekindle relationships and deepen collaboration. For new members, it is a meaningful opportunity to meet in person for the first time to learn with and from others who share common values and visions for change.
We hold this time lightly, yet intentionally, to celebrate the human connections that sustain our work, to listen to one another’s journeys, and to reaffirm our collective commitment to creating a more just, regenerative food system.
UPCOMING SUMMIT: SGM NEPAL SUMMIT 2026
November 21 - 27, 2026
This summit is more than an experience; it is an opportunity to slow down, listen deeply, and reconnect with what truly matters. Throughout the week, participants will journey both inward and outward—nurturing inner capacities, engaging with communities driving meaningful change, and strengthening our collective fabric.
The experience will include:
➡️ Connecting with a global community of practitioners through shared sessions and reflections
➡️ Learning journeys into local food networks and school meal programs
➡️ An immersive farm stay to experience community resilience and agricultural practices firsthand
➡️ Engagement with local education initiatives linking food, sustainability, and learning
➡️ Collective moments of reflection and dialogue to deepen personal and professional insights
➡️ A Glocal Food celebration, bringing together shared learning, culture, and collaboration
Each day is intentionally designed to balance reflection and engagement, allowing participants to learn from communities while also reconnecting with their own work and purpose.
